xáp chiến

Definition
  1. Verb (archaic):
    • To engage in close combat / to fight hand-to-hand: This term describes the act of two or more forces or individuals meeting and fighting directly at very close quarters, often implying a fierce, physical confrontation.
Usage Examples
  • Verb:
    • Hai đội quân xáp chiến trên cánh đồng. (The two armies engaged in close combat on the field.)
    • Hai xáp chiến một cách dũng mãnh. (The two martial artists fought hand-to-hand bravely.)
Advanced Usage
  • This word is primarily found in historical, literary, or formal martial contexts to evoke a classic, direct style of battle. It is not commonly used in modern everyday conversation.
